Enhancing Aviation Safety: The Rising Bird Detection Systems for Airport Market
The Bird Detection Systems for Airport Market is experiencing strong growth as airports worldwide prioritize safety and operational efficiency. Bird strikes remain a serious concern in aviation, causing costly repairs, flight delays, and, in some cases, safety risks. Advanced detection systems are now becoming an essential part of airport infrastructure to address these challenges.

Technological Advancements
Modern bird detection systems combine multiple sensor technologies—such as radar, optical imaging, and acoustic sensors—offering high precision in identifying bird species and flight patterns. AI algorithms enhance prediction capabilities, reducing false alarms and enabling proactive runway management.

Challenges Ahead
Despite the advantages, high installation costs and integration complexities with existing airport systems can slow adoption. Additionally, weather conditions like heavy fog or rain may impact detection performance, requiring continuous system improvements.
